Electric Shutter Repair in Littleton, CO
Electric shutter repair services focus on restoring the functionality of automatic window and door shutters that are powered by electrical systems. These projects typically involve diagnosing issues such as motor failures, broken or misaligned slats, faulty wiring, or problems with remote controls and switches. Homeowners often seek these services to ensure their shutters operate smoothly for security, privacy, and convenience, especially when shutters become stuck, noisy, or unresponsive.
Property owners should understand that repairs can vary depending on the type of shutter system installed, whether it’s a rolling, sectional, or tilt-up model. Before requesting service, it’s useful to know the specific make and model of the shutters, as well as any recent issues or symptoms experienced. This information helps determine the scope of repairs needed and ensures that the correct replacement parts or adjustments are made to restore proper operation.

Electric Shutter Repair Questions
What issues can occur with electric shutters? Common problems include the shutters not opening or closing properly, unusual noises, or electrical malfunctions that prevent operation.
Are electric shutter repairs safe for home property? Yes, repairs are performed with safety precautions to ensure proper functioning and prevent electrical hazards.
What types of electric shutter systems are serviced? Repairs typically cover various systems, including remote-controlled, keypad, and wired electric shutters.
How can property owners tell if their electric shutters need repair? Signs include difficulty operating the shutters, irregular movement, or complete failure to respond to controls.
